Glen Allen, Virginia – September 17, 2009 – Decisiv, Inc., the provider of an advanced web-based technology designed to connect fleet managers with internal and external service locations to more effectively manage service events and expedite the service process, today announced completion of the integrated solution between FleetPlus, Decisiv’s fleet facing service management software platform, and TMT Fleet Maintenance software from TMW Systems Inc.

Available to any fleet using the Decisiv’s FleetPlus service management platform and the TMW software, this new functionality compresses inspection time and flows accurate data into the TMW maintenance management system.

Springfield, Missouri-based Prime, Inc., a leading refrigerated, flatbed and tank carrier, has successfully deployed the newly integrated solutions. Decisiv’s FleetPlus enables Prime to streamline trailer and end of lease truck inspection processes and capture results more accurately and quickly. The completed integration enables Prime to seamlessly transfer the inspection results to the TMT Fleet Maintenance system.

The initial Decisiv-TMW integration enables fleets to perform interactive inspections using Motion Computing tablet PCs. At Prime, trailer inspections are done at 30-day intervals as well as at the end of a tractor lease. The results of the inspections are sent from Decisiv’s FleetPlus into the TMT Fleet Maintenance software using a standard XML interface. Failure items are grouped according to VMRS system codes and individual failure items are noted as comments. At pre-determined intervals, the TMW software uses the FleetPlus data to open repair orders for trailer inspections and for failures. For tractors leased to owner-operators, the inspection can result in repairs charged to the lessee to bring the truck up to spec.

FleetPlus, the latest fleet-facing version of the Decisiv Service Management Platform is in use at a number of large national fleet customers, providing enhanced communication with service locations and increasing asset utilization by reducing downtime and improving repair quality. Earlier this year, Decisiv certified the wireless F5 tablet PC from Motion Computing for use with the Decisiv Service Management Platform.

Developed over nearly eight years, the Decisiv Service Management Platform is bridging the service management gap by bringing service locations and fleets together onto a common communication platform. Today over 100 fleets utilize the Decisiv platform as well as one third of dealer and distributor service locations. The Decisiv Service Management Platform is licensed under the brand names Diamond Estimating System and ServicePartner at International dealerships, MVASIST at Volvo Trucks North America and Mack Trucks dealers, DSMP at Freightliner and Detroit Diesel Allison (DDA) service locations, QuoteIt at W.W. Williams service locations and Prevost.ASIST at Prevost repair facilities.
